What is behind the HTTP 503 code?

The Error Code 503 is one of several status codes that a server can use to respond to HTTP requests from clients, such as web browsers. By doing this, it informs the client whether the request has been successfully processed or whether further steps are needed from the client’s side to complete the processing. 503 is one of the HTTP codes that informs of any server-side error, which would prevent the request from being processed. The message sent would then be 'Service Unavailable', which informs the client that the server is temporarily not available. A corresponding value in the 'Retry-After' field in the header of the HTTP response can be used to specify that at a later time the request is able to be processed.

When does HTTP Error 503 (Service Unavailable) occur?

An HTTP 503 error always occurs when a server can’t deliver the requested resources at the time the client requests them. There are roughly three possible reasons for this:

1. The server is being subjected to maintenance, such as bringing in updates, securing databases, or creating backups and is therefore not connected to the internet during these processes.

2. The server is overloaded, meaning that is it receiving more requests than it can handle. This is why it responds with the error message. There are many reasons for an overload to occur: often an unexpected increase in traffic is the cause, but also when a web project continues to grow it can cause an overload if resources aren’t upgraded at the same time. Other possible reasons are malware/spam attacks as well as web applications or the content management system being incorrectly programmed.

3. In rare cases, an incorrect DNS server configuration on the client side (computer or router) may result in an HTTP 503 error message. The selected DNS server itself might temporarily have problems, which then results in the HTTP request showing a 'Service Unavailable' message.

503 Error: solutions for client users

If you want to access a web project via the browser and end up receiving the 503 status code, you’re not usually told what the exact reason is. An exception (as mentioned earlier) is maintenance work, which is planned by the website operator and is therefore usually indicated by a customized 503 Error page. This page often provides information on how long the site will be inaccessible for. If there is no indication that the HTTP 503 Error is the result of maintenance, you can try to solve the

'Service Unavailable' problem with the following tricks.

Solution 1: Refreshing the page

It is possible that the server was unable to answer the HTTP request correctly. In this case, it may be enough to just refresh the page to resolve the HTTP 503 error. To do this, simply click on the refresh button next to your browser’s address bar or alternatively use the [F5] key or the [Ctrl] + [R] key combination.

Note

If the 503 Service Unavailable message appears when you complete an online payment or during the payment process, you should use the refresh function carefully. Refreshing the page could lead to payments going through multiple times. Many payment services and credit card companies therefore use special protection mechanisms to avoid this.

Solution 2: Restarting your computer, router, etc., or changing your DNS server

It has already been suggested that the cause of a 503 error can be due to a problem with the DNS server. In most cases, this is indicated by the specific message 'Service Unavailable – DNS Failure', which indicates a faulty DNS configuration of the system or the router, as well as showing that there’s a technical problem with the selected DNS server. While you can solve the former scenario by restarting your device, the latter problem can be more effectively helped by selecting another DNS server.

Solution 3: Visiting the website later

If you took the initiative and still weren’t successful after the refresh attempts, restarting, and configuring the DNS server, it’s best to close the page and try again later. Since the cause of the inaccessibility is often too much traffic, you will be decreasing the burden on the server by closing the page. By trying again later, the server will have hopefully stabilized and will be able to process all HTTP requests as desired. The same applies, of course, when the 503 Error pages are due to maintenance, but the operator is not informed about this by a specific error page.

Solution 4: Contacting the website’s administrator or support

If a website is unavailable for an extended time, it may be useful to contact the appropriate administrator or support, if it’s available. This may help you learn about the reasons behind the HTTP 503 issue and the current state of troubleshooting.

HTTP 503 troubleshooting: options from server operators

As a website operator, it is in your own interest to fix HTTP 503 Errors as quickly as possible or even try to stop them from happening at all. Otherwise this leads to dissatisfied users, loss of traffic, and being penalized by search engine machines.

It isn’t always possible to prevent errors from happening. For example, if your server is temporarily shut down because of maintenance work being done on your project. However, with appealingly designed error pages, you have the opportunity to inform your visitors about the circumstances surrounding the downtime. In addition, it is useful to specify a time when your site will be available again once you’re able to estimate the duration of the maintenance. Further tips and tricks for dealing with Error Code 503 can be found in the following paragraphs:

Solution 1: Keep the necessary hosting resources in mind

Traffic is probably the biggest issue when it comes to the HTTP 503 problem. On the one hand, one of the most important goals is to attract as many visitors as possible, but on the other hand, the increase in visitors causes an overload of the server and therefore increases the probability of 503 errors. It is therefore very important to maintain an overview of the user numbers and to increase hosting resources in good time to ensure long-term stability. If you are running web projects that are heavily dependent on seasonal events, such as online stores for Christmas shopping, you should choose a hosting solution that allows for a temporary increase in server capacity.

Solution 2: Update your software regularly

If malicious software and spam are triggering the 503 errors, you should immediately contact your hosting provider and work with them to resolve the issue. To avoid scenarios like these, you should pay close attention to your web project’s security right from the get go. The conditions of your provider play an important role – how much protection you receive depends on the chosen server package. For example, you should always use up-to-date software and import available updates as soon as possible. Otherwise, outdated applications with known vulnerabilities will quickly become a gateway for hackers.

Solution 3: Detect and fix programming errors

Another cause of an HTTP 503 Error generated by the server could be that the web project or the content management software is incorrectly programmed. For example, WordPress is very vulnerable to 503 errors due to loading times being too long. This can result from an excessive number of database access attempts or badly programmed plugins, which make the CMS perform additional functions, but often slow down the process at the same time. The same applies if you integrate too many extensions. The solution is to filter out the problematic plugins so that you can deactivate them if you need to.
